Tea Tree Essential Oil Organic Fair Trade
6 Sizes
Ships to Oceania +3 moreEurope
North America
Asia
From $6.99Unit price /UnavailableIn stock (368723 units)- Sold out
Frankincense Sacra Essential Oil Organic
Sizes sold
Ships to Oceania +3 moreEurope
North America
Asia
4.0 oz
On-demand Pricing Copaiba Balsam Essential Oil Organic
6 Sizes
Ships to Oceania +3 moreEurope
North America
Asia
On-demand PricingIn stock (3231 units)Labrador Tea Essential Oil Organic
Sizes sold
Ships to Oceania +3 moreEurope
North America
Asia
60.0 oz
On-demand Pricing